#6cc4c0 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#6cc4c0 is composed of 42.4% red, 76.9% green and 75.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 44.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 2% yellow and 23.1% black. It has a hue angle of 177.3 degrees, a saturation of 42.7% and a lightness of 59.6%. #6cc4c0 color hex could be obtained by blending #d8ffff with #008981. Closest websafe color is: #66cccc.

Shades and Tints of #6cc4c0

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030707 is the darkest color, while #f8fcfc is the lightest one.

Tones of #6cc4c0

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#949c9c is the less saturated color, while #35fbf2 is the most saturated one.
